DESCRIPTION
Laura Hart Newlon's lens-based, interdisciplinary practice evolves out of a fascination with materiality, tactility, and acts of looking and touching as personal, political practices. Photography and video form the roots of her work, though she is invested in material exploration and draws often upon her background in cultural anthropology, exploratory writing practice, and different sculptural and installation-based strategies. A single idea in Laura's studio is often iterative, evolving through different analog and digital media, and finding new possibilities through each unfolding.

On day one of this two-day workshop, Laura will present about her approach to photography, along with specific ideas and skill sets within photography, and then task participants with specific photographic assignments. Over the next week participants will complete the assignment and submit their photos online to get feedback from a group of volunteer professional photographers. At the second class meeting date, everyone will be back in person for feedback with Laura to look at a small show of each student's best piece from that week's assignment.

The York and Goodman Photography Series was born from a hope to give photographers opportunities to stretch and reimagine how they use photography to capture the world around them. Each course in the series will include an hour-long lecture and Q&A session, a week-long assignment in which students will submit their photos online to get feedback from a group of volunteer professional photographers, and an hour-long follow-up class meeting date to share work and receive feedback from both the teacher and fellow students.

ABOUT LAURA
Laura Hart Newlon is an interdisciplinary artist, writer, and educator whose recent work explores materiality and conditions of visibility related to the body and image-making. Newlon has exhibited her work at various museums, galleries, and artist-run spaces nationally. Newlon holds an MFA in Photography from the School of the Art Institute of Chicago (2013) and an MA in Cultural Anthropology from the University of Washington (2010). She lives in Seattle where she is an Associate Professor of Art at Cornish College of the Arts, co-directs the artist-run gallery Specialist, and parents two young kids who love bagels and digging holes.
